Harlem Gospel Multimedia Walking Tour

Overview
On this tour you will visit one of Harlem’s most historic churches consisting of outstanding soul stirring gospel music and the power of prayer. After the church service, you will embark on a cultural walking tour conducted by a lifelong born and raised Harlem resident equipped with portable video, sound and pictures presented along the way at sights of cultural significance. The media component will heighten your enjoyment and understanding of Harlem history.

Harlem
After leaving Harlem Heritage Tourism and Cultural Center we will visit historic Harlem church fir one hour. The power of pray and beautiful music will leave you enchanted and inspired. After gospel church service we will engage in 2 hour cultural walking tour covering 400 years of Harlem history with special emphasis on 20th century Harlem. Along the way see beautiful architecture, historic music / jazz clubs, civil rights movement sites, theaters and many historic churches of various denominations.

I booked this tour for 3 people on september 10th. We were supposed to redeem our tickets at the Harlem Heritage Tourism and Cultural Center at 9:00, with the tour supposedly starting at 9:15 with a light breakfast, and time to relax in the Cultural Center. We were several people waiting (around 10-15), until the guide arrives at 9:30. After some talk outside, we went straight to the Canaan Baptist Church nearby for Church service starting at 10:00. We left the church around 11:15. After that (and some historical stories told by the guide on the sidewalk) we decided to leave the tour. The bad weather was part of our decision, but the way it started (late, no apparent organization, no breakfast and Cultural Center visit) didn't enticed us to continue the tour.
